Going Zero

by Anthony McCarten

Welcome to the razor-edge of technology and intrigue in 'Going Zero,' a high-stakes thriller by Anthony McCarten. Ten participants are hurled into the ultimate game of hide-and-seek under the menacing shadow of FUSION, a pioneering spyware capable of tracking anyone on Earth. Kaitlyn Day, a seemingly unremarkable librarian from Boston, joins the contest with motives much deeper than the lure of the $3 million prize. Concealed behind her calm demeanor are personal stakes that dwarf monetary gain. As the competitors strive to vanish into obscurity, they are haunted by the relentless pursuit of Capture Teams driven to test FUSION's prowess. The visionary behind this chilling surveillance gamble, Cy Baxter, stands to win a colossal government contract, sealing the fate of privacy worldwide. The clock is counting down, and as the world zeroes in, Kaitlyn must navigate a web of danger, deceit, and high-tech espionage. Only when the timer hits zero will the victor emerge in this taut thriller that verges on prophecy.
